is a groundbreaking, noninvasive medical imaging technology that allows oncologists to measure and visualize radiation therapy doses deep inside a patient's body in real time. By translating the energy of pulsed radiation beams into detectable acoustic (ultrasound) waves, iRAI provides a highly accurate map of exactly where radiation is being deposited. This innovation addresses a long-standing challenge in cancer treatment: ensuring that a lethal dose of radiation hits the tumor while sparing the surrounding healthy tissues.
